The Poland Tornadoes will head out on the road to challenge the Dolgeville Blue Devils at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Poland is coming into the game on a six-game losing streak.
On Saturday, Poland ended up a good deal behind Oriskany and lost 53-35. While losing is never fun, the Tornadoes can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' New York basketball rankings (they are ranked 632nd, while the Skyhawks are ranked 100th).
Meanwhile, Dolgeville lost to Hamilton at home by a 56-40 margin on Thursday. The Blue Devils have struggled against the Emerald Knights recently, as the game was their fifth consecutive lost matchup.
Poland's defeat dropped their record down to 3-11. As for Dolgeville, their loss dropped their record down to 6-11.
Poland was dealt a bruising 54-27 defeat at the hands of Dolgeville when the teams last played back in January. Can Poland av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
